4. Permissions used
Nudge requires certain permissions to deliver timely reminders and notifications:
| Permission | Purpose |
|---|---|
POST_NOTIFICATIONS | Display reminder notifications (Android 13+) |
SCHEDULE_EXACT_ALARM | Schedule reminders at the exact time you set |
USE_EXACT_ALARM | Fire reminders at the exact time you set |
RECEIVE_BOOT_COMPLETED | Re-schedule alarms after device reboot |
WAKE_LOCK | Wake the device when a reminder fires |
VIBRATE | Vibrate on reminder notifications |
FOREGROUND_SERVICE | Maintain alarm schedule in the background |
REQUEST_IGNORE_BATTERY_OPTIMIZATIONS | Request exemption from battery optimisation so reminders fire reliably |
INTERNET | Submit in-app feedback to the developer endpoint |
ACCESS_NETWORK_STATE | Check network availability before submitting feedback |
The app does not request location, contacts, storage, microphone, camera, phone state, or any other sensitive permission beyond those listed above.
